Subject: Training budget for next year

Hi all — heads up that the L&D budget for next year lands at roughly the same level as this year, with a modest bump for the Fernbrook leadership track. Department heads should submit draft plans by month-end. One strategic consideration is driving this allocation, and it's for this group only.

internal memo for fafog-fadug: Gross margin on Holwyn came in at 10 percent against a plan of 5 percent. Only 5 of the 140 pilot accounts renewed Holwyn, so a churn review is set for January 1.

Handover — Inkmoor markdown pipeline (from Priya-stand-in Calloway to Bren). For the release manager: the renderer now sanitizes embedded HTML before the syntax-highlight pass, which fixed the nested-table corruption but slowed large docs by roughly 8%. The footnote plugin was upgraded and its old config keys are ignored, not errored, so double-check staging output before sign-off. No schema migrations required. The pipeline ships with the configuration values below.

config for tagaf-bawif:
[norok]
host = norok.ordinworks.local
user = norok_svc
database = norok_prod

Leadership Review Briefing — Finance Team

Subject: Joint venture proposal with Taralode Industries

The proposed venture covers shared fabrication capacity at the Norvale plant. Capital split is sixty-forty; governance terms remain open. Due diligence closes at month end. Modelling assumptions need finance validation before the review. The confidential note on business plans follows directly below.

confidential, kahog-bawif: The northern region missed its Pramir quota by 20.0 percent last quarter. Casaxek Freight plans to lower the Fraion list price by 41.5 percent in December. The finance team signed off on a budget of $236.4 million for Project Druius. The renewal with Fenysix Partners closes at $91.3 million a year, 2.1 percent below the last contract.